The Dallas Mavericks have signed free-agent point guard Jose Calderon.

The deal was announced on Thursday. Agent Mark Bartelstein said last week the contract was worth $29 million over four seasons.

The 6-foot-3 Spaniard led the NBA in 3-point shooting at 46 percent last season. He had spent his entire eight-year career with Toronto before going to Detroit in a three-team deal that included Memphis' Rudy Gay.

The 31-year-old Calderon played professionally in Spain for six seasons before coming to the NBA. He has career averages of 10.1 points and 7.2 assists and is a 40 percent shooter from 3-point range.
